Output e342cc71e50ff0b140c72c1566295436e8296c8877d3e8e3f0830ade7b6d6f49:0

value
20655
script pubkey
OP_0 OP_PUSHBYTES_20 21f2ec4b35af0e7094195faf73b67b9e007ed9b2
address
bc1qy8ewcje44u88p9qet7hh8dnmncq8akdjcx8phd
transaction
e342cc71e50ff0b140c72c1566295436e8296c8877d3e8e3f0830ade7b6d6f49
spent
true